Kerry "Bubba" Underwood is a member of the Alabama House of Representatives, serving District 3 since November 2022. His district encompasses parts of Colbert, Lauderdale, and Lawrence counties in northwest Alabama.
Born in Sheffield, Alabama, Underwood has deep roots in the region. He earned a Bachelor of Science degree from the University of North Alabama in 1990.
Underwood became a Certified Public Accountant (CPA) in 1998. He founded Underwood & Associates in 2004 and later co-founded NortonUnderwood PC in 2021, both based in Tuscumbia.
Underwood served as Mayor of Tuscumbia from 2016 to 2022. In 2022, Underwood was elected to the Alabama House of Representatives.
Legislative Focus and Committees
Underwood prioritizes economic development, workforce expansion, and conservative fiscal policies.
He serves on several House committees, including:
Joint Legislative Committee on Public Accounts
Permanent Joint Legislative Committee on Finances and Budget
Underwood resides in Tuscumbia with his wife, Anna. He has one son, Walker, and three stepdaughters: Holly, Victoria, and Faith.
